logo

Output 96573364535156abcce63f3bc97a1a3b027afd6321949f78a05f6b75a8e71d09:0

value
12159500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e86105bac12d3e7161fc27231464c09605c655d OP_EQUALVERIFY OP_CHECKSIG
address
1QCoEeabRXXvUaVCsuAzQU2NaKZA8R7uk2
transaction
96573364535156abcce63f3bc97a1a3b027afd6321949f78a05f6b75a8e71d09